/***************************************************************************
A-One LSI Arrange Ball
* PCB label Kaken, PT-249
* TMS1000NLL MP0166 (die label 1000B, MP0166)
* 2-digit 7seg LED display + 22 LEDs, 1-bit sound
known releases:
- Japan/World: Arrange Ball (black case)
- USA(1): Computer Impulse, published by LJN (white case)
- USA(2): Zingo (model 60-2123), published by Tandy (red case)
- USA(1): Zingo (model 60-2123), published by Tandy (red case)
- USA(2): Computer Impulse, published by LJN (white case)
- Germany: Fixball, unknown publisher, same as LJN version
***************************************************************************/
